I worked at East Stroudsburg University for over 22 years and never realized that Julia was a veterans memorial.

The son of former East Stroudsburg University (ESU) President, George N. Kemp, was killed in Argonne Forest during World War I. ESU alumni purchased a memorial to honor him and the 198 ESU graduates, students and faculty members that served in the war. The memorial statue became a point of interest and meeting place for students. It was a popular location on campus that was familiar to all in the ESU community. The statue’s name, Julia, was derived from Julius Caesar, the Latin work that was studied at East Stroudsburg State Normal School in 1919. In as much as students gathered at the statue to compare their translations of Julius Caesar’s Gaelic Wars, the statue became known as Julia.

On Thursday, November 11, 2010 at 2:30 p.m. East Stroudsburg University held its first Veterans Day Celebration at the Julia statue in honor of our veterans and those currently serving our nation. There was a wreath laying ceremony which consisted of a 21 gun salute and taps. Hopefully this celebration will continue in the coming years.
